En utilisant cette fonction, nous pouvons vérifier que la variable d’entrée est un entier ou non. Cette fonction a été introduite en PHP 4.0.
Syntaxe
bool is_int (mixed $var )
Paramètres
Paramètre | La description | Remarque |
---|---|---|
nom_var | La variable en cours de vérification. | obligatoire |
Type de retour
Cette fonction renvoie true si nom_var est un entier, sinon false.
Exemple 1
$x = 123; echo is_int ( $x );
Résultat :
1
Exemple 2
$x = 56; $y = "xyz" ; if ( is_int ( $x )) { echo "$x est un entier \ n" ; } else { echo "$ x n'est pas un nombre entier \ n" ; } if ( is_int ( $y )) { echo "$y est un entier \ n" ; } else { echo "$y n'est pas un nombre entier \ n" ; }
Résultat :
56 est un entier xyz n'est pas un nombre entier
Exemple 3
$check = 12345; if (is_int ($check)) { echo $check . "est un int!" ; } else { echo $check . "n'est pas un int!" ; }
Résultat :
12345 est un int!